Pharmacies as Frontline Healthcare in East Devon
The role of the community pharmacy has changed profoundly. What was once primarily a dispensing counter is now a genuine clinical service point, able to assess and treat a defined range of common conditions, supply certain prescription medicines without a doctor's appointment, deliver vaccinations, monitor blood pressure and provide structured medication reviews. For East Devon, where rural distances and general practice pressure both bite, this expansion has been particularly valuable.
The district's pharmacy landscape combines national chains with regional groups and independent partnerships. Coverage is good in the main towns but thinner in rural parishes, which has made delivery services, dispensing appliance arrangements and rural dispensing practices important parts of the picture. Several local groups have built their model specifically around serving those harder-to-reach communities.

Trends in Community Pharmacy
Clinical service expansion is the dominant trend. Pharmacists can now assess and treat a defined list of common conditions and supply certain medicines directly, which relieves general practice demand and gives patients faster resolution. Uptake across East Devon has been strong, particularly in towns where practice appointments are hard to obtain.
Automation and technology are reshaping dispensing. Robotic dispensing, electronic prescriptions and app-based ordering have reduced administrative burden and freed pharmacist time for clinical work, while automated stock management has improved availability during supply disruptions.
Medicine supply shortages have nonetheless become a persistent operational challenge, requiring pharmacists to source alternatives and liaise with prescribers frequently. Meanwhile the sector faces genuine funding pressure, and some smaller branches nationally have closed, which makes the rural provision maintained by several East Devon operators all the more significant.
How to Choose a Pharmacy
Consider which clinical services a pharmacy actually offers, as provision varies between branches. If you want vaccination, blood pressure monitoring, contraception supply or common conditions consultations, confirm availability before relying on it. A pharmacy with a private consultation room will generally offer more.
Assess practical arrangements carefully. Repeat prescription handling, delivery services, collection points and opening hours often matter more day to day than anything else, particularly if you manage multiple medications or lack transport. Nominate a single pharmacy for electronic prescriptions to keep your medication record consolidated, which improves safety checking. Finally, build a relationship with a pharmacist who knows your history, because that continuity is where community pharmacy delivers its greatest value.
